Practice autolands

In my current company, very few autolands per pilot are performed as the company policy is to perform autoland only if the airport has applied LVPs. Some guys even don't want to perform autoland if the vis is still aceptable for CAT I but LVPs are on ??? Example in CDG you are very likely to see LVPs on with an RVR of 2000m.
This has a consequence: very few pilots go over 10 autolands per year, which to my taste is not enough. I feel it in the sim and in the real world too, when I have to perform CATIII.
In my previous companies, autoland was perfomed for practice about 1/2 times a week, at pilot discretion, unless NOTAM prohibited those. I felt then a lot sharper in detecting anomalies and deviations of the system. In other words, ready to take over.

Question: I could never find a JAR document legislating on the matter. Why are some companies encouraging practice CATIII and others telling you it is prohibited (which I doubt very much) ? Is it a company responsability or a CAA decision country by country ?
